Q: Is 4,337,466 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,337,466 is a composite number.

Why is 4,337,466 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,337,466 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 14 21 42 61 122 183 366 427 854 1,281 1,693 2,562 3,386 5,079 10,158 11,851 23,702 35,553 71,106 103,273 206,546 309,819 619,638 722,911 1,445,822 2,168,733 and 4,337,466, with no remainder.

Since 4,337,466 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,337,466, it is a composite number.
